在Linux系统下对C++项目进行版本控制,通常使用Git工具,以下是核心操作步骤:
安装Git
sudo apt update && sudo apt install gitsudo yum install gitgit --version初始化仓库
在项目目录执行:git init,生成.git隐藏目录用于存储版本信息。
添加文件与提交
git add .(添加所有文件)或git add <文件名>git commit -m "提交描述"远程仓库管理
git remote add origin <远程仓库URL>git push -u origin master(首次推送需指定分支)git pull origin master分支管理
git branch <分支名>git checkout <分支名>git merge <分支名>(需先切换到目标分支)配置与最佳实践
git config --global user.name "姓名" user.email "邮箱".gitignore忽略无需版本控制的文件(如编译产物)工具选择:
以上步骤参考自。